Malaysian 20 cent 1994 coin
I stumbled upon this Malaysian 20 cent 1994 coin with low mintage of 2,680,339 when counting my 20 cent coins that I want to send to the bank. This coin info:

Material: Copper-Nickel
Size: 19.4mm Diameter
Weight: 2.82gm
Thickness: 1.37mm

Malaya 1945 King George 20 cent coin
I got myself my very first King George VI coin from my favourite shop here in KK, Sabah. The price is good for a UNC condition coin. Mine you this coin is already 65 years old.
According to the Standard Catalog by Steven Tan 2010, the price for a UNC price is RM100.
I think this is my first silver coin too.
